Laminated glass is a kind of safety glass with excellent properties,such as weather resistance,heat resistance,high impact strength and so on.It is widely used in buildings and vehicles such as automobiles,ships,aircraft and so on.In real life,it’s very common to see the impact damage of laminated glass.For example,windborne debris impact laminated glass will cause casualties and property losses in the storm area,the car windshield had been hit and rupture in the traffic accident.So the study of laminated glass under concentrated load is of significance for the protection of personal property safety and the reduction of social and economic losses.There is few experimental study on impact resistance of laminated glass under the impact of concentrated load.In this paper,the polyvinyl butyral(PVB)laminated glass of 5 types of specimens were studied by the drop hammer impact tests and air gun impact test.The failure modes of laminated glass under different impact velocity and the impact force-time curves and displacement-time curves under concentrated loads were obtained by the drop hammer impact experiments.The failure modes of laminated glass under different impact velocity and impact energy were compared and analyzed,and the relevant parameters in the impact process were analyzed.The effect of different impact velocity,glass thickness and interlayer thickness on the impact resistance of laminated glass can be analyzed,and some suggestions were provided for the application of laminated glass in engineering.The main contents of this paper include:(1)In this paper,the failure mode of laminated glass under drop hammer impact was studied,and the influence of interlayer thickness and glass thickness on the impact resistance of laminated glass was investigated by combining the impact force-time curves and displacement-time curves.(2)The air gun test platform was set up,the crack propagation process was recorded with high speed camera,and the strain change was recorded by dynamic strain gauge.The solution to the key technical problems was put forward.(3)The air gun impact test of laminated glass was carried out.The failure mode of laminated glass under middle-velocity impact was analyzed,and the spallation phenomenon of laminated glass was studied.The change of failure strain and strain during impact process were measured and analyzed,and the variation rule of strain during impact process were obtained.The crack propagation during impact were recorded by high speed camera,and the propagation velocity of radiation crack were studied.(4)Considering the influence of different impact velocity,interlayer thickness and glass thickness,the impact resistance of laminated glass was analyzed,and some suggestions for the engineering application of laminated glass were put forward. |
